How To Get the Lowest Refinance Rate

The primary aim of most mortgage refinances is to decrease your rate of interest and maximize your financial savings. Naturally, the decrease the speed the larger the financial savings.

But simply because lenders supply a sure charge doesn’t imply you’ll essentially qualify for it. Often lenders will publish their lowest charge available, however these charges are reserved for debtors who tick a number of packing containers, like holding a excessive credit score rating and a low loan-to-value ratio.

Borrowers can put themselves in one of the best position to get the bottom charge by doing these three basic issues:

1. Raise Your Credit Score

If your credit score rating is beneath 760, then you definitely may not qualify for the easiest charge lenders supply. That doesn’t imply you possibly can’t get a decrease charge than what you at the moment have, however there’s room to enhance your rating and enhance your financial savings. Before you apply for a mortgage refinance, test your credit score rating and get a replica of your credit score report.

If you discover any errors in your credit score report, make sure to report them to each the credit score bureau and the business that made the error as quickly as doable. Both events should right the knowledge to ensure that it to alter in your credit score report and be mirrored in your credit score rating.

You can bump up your credit score rating by paying off bank card debt and decreasing how a lot you employ your playing cards. If you do use bank cards for rewards and factors, attempt to pay them off instantly—don’t wait on your month-to-month assertion to come back in as a result of your rating can change day by day.

Avoid making use of for brand spanking new strains of credit score earlier than you apply for a mortgage refinance, as credit score purposes can carry down your rating. However, submitting a number of mortgage purposes in an effort to get the bottom charge doable gained’t harm your rating.

Credit bureaus rely a number of mortgage purposes inside the identical time period as only one utility as a result of they acknowledge that exercise as comparability procuring, quite than attempting to open a number of strains of credit score.

2. Shop Around for the Best Rate

The second step in guaranteeing you get one of the best charge available to you is to buy round. Make certain you examine the APR between lenders, not simply the speed. The APR is the all-in complete of your mortgage prices, which may differ by lender, and can embrace your closing prices if rolled into your mortgage.

You ought to examine affords from at the least three lenders earlier than making a call. But when evaluating the rate of interest and APR, think about these two eventualities:

If you propose to remain within the home for an prolonged interval, getting the bottom mortgage charge might be extra essential than paying the bottom closing prices.

If you don’t plan to remain for greater than a few years, it’s best to look intently on the lender’s mortgage estimates, which can present you the projected five-year cost. Choose the supply with the bottom preliminary price ticket.

3. Keep Your Loan-to-Value Ratio Low

Finally, the decrease your loan-to-value (LTV) ratio is, the decrease your rate of interest might be. If you don’t must take money out of your home whenever you refinance, you would possibly wish to keep away from doing in order that can bump up your LTV and sure lead to the next rate of interest.

The loan-to-value ratio measures the quantity of financing used to purchase a home relative to the worth of the home. Maximum LTVs permitted when refinancing differ primarily based on the kind of property you’re refinancing, whether or not the mortgage is a fixed-rate or an adjustable-rate mortgage (ARM) and whether or not you’re doing a normal refinance or a cash-out refi.

Types of Refinance Mortgage Loans

The three most typical sorts of mortgage refinance choices are:

  1. Rate-and-term refinance. Allows you to decrease your rate of interest and/or change your mortgage time period. For instance, you would possibly wish to refinance your 30-year mortgage with a 5% rate of interest right into a 15-year mortgage with a 3% charge. This will decrease your complete curiosity prices and provide help to repay the mortgage quicker.
  2. Cash-out refinance. Gives you the chance to access the fairness in your home, with the choice to additionally doubtlessly decrease your rate of interest.
  3. Cash-in refinance. Lets you apply money to the mortgage principal, which may help you decrease your mortgage stability, eradicate non-public mortgage insurance coverage or get a greater rate of interest.

How Much Does It Cost To Refinance A Mortgage?

Similar to a purchase order mortgage, there are quite a lot of charges related to mortgage refinancing, the quantity of which can rely on the mortgage sort, lender and third-party providers.

Here are some ballpark estimates of the most typical refinancing prices:

  • Application charge. $0-$500
  • Attorney charges. $500-$1,000
  • Discount factors. 0%-3%
  • Flood certification. $15-$25
  • Home appraisal. $300-$700
  • Origination charges. 0.5%-2%
  • Recording charges. $125
  • Tax service. Varies
  • Title insurance coverage and search. $700-$900

FHA streamline refinance loans additionally require an upfront mortgage insurance coverage premium (MIP) of as much as 1.75% of the bottom mortgage quantity, plus an annual MIP of as much as 1.05% of the bottom mortgage quantity.

It’s doable to barter sure lender charges—equivalent to getting them to waive the underwriting and processing charges. Fees imposed by the federal government in addition to third-party bills like taxes, legal professional evaluate charges and home value determinations can’t be negotiated or waived.

Depending in your lender, you might need the choice of a no-closing-cost refinance, the place these charges are rolled into your complete mortgage quantity. However, you’ll probably find yourself with a barely greater rate of interest—and also you’ll be paying curiosity in your closing prices.

Factors That Determine Your Current Refinance Rate

When you wish to refinance, it’s a good suggestion to study in regards to the elements that have an effect on your rate of interest. With sufficient lead time, you could possibly affect a few of them and get a greater charge. Here are the first elements that decide your refinance charge:

  • Credit rating. Whether you’re doing a rate-and-term or cash-out refinance, you’ll sometimes want a credit score rating of 780 or greater to get one of the best rate of interest.
  • Loan-to-value ratio. The decrease your LTV or the extra fairness you have got, the higher your probabilities of getting the bottom available charges.
  • Debt-to-income ratio. The much less you owe in comparison with your revenue, the extra probably you might be to get a decrease charge. Since your new mortgage cost might be important, decreasing balances in your different money owed might provide help to get a greater charge.
  • Loan time period. The rate of interest on a 15-year mortgage is commonly 0.5 to 1 proportion level decrease than the speed on a 30-year mortgage.
  • Loan sort. The rate of interest on typical and jumbo loans is commonly greater than the speed on FHA and VA loans.
  • Property sort. You could pay the next charge when shopping for a apartment, funding property, second home or manufactured home than should you’re shopping for a single-family indifferent home.
  • Lender. Different lenders could cost the identical borrower considerably completely different charges, which is why it’s so essential to buy round.

Should You Refinance Your Mortgage?

Refinancing your mortgage is mostly a very good transfer should you can:

  • Change your reimbursement time period. A shorter time period can generate a decrease rate of interest and fewer curiosity paid over the mortgage time period, though your month-to-month cost sometimes will increase. Also, think about extending your time period by refinancing into a brand new 30-year fixed-rate mortgage for a extra reasonably priced cost.
  • Qualify for a greater rate of interest. Refinancing after enhancing your credit score can enhance your probabilities of getting a decrease rate of interest.
  • Switch to a hard and fast rate of interest. Homeowners with an adjustable-rate mortgage (ARM) could admire refinancing and locking in a hard and fast rate of interest for a extra predictable month-to-month cost.
  • Remove mortgage insurance coverage premiums. You can cease paying FHA mortgage insurance coverage premiums by refinancing into a standard mortgage. If you have got at the least 20% fairness, you’ll keep away from non-public mortgage insurance coverage (PMI).
  • Use home fairness. Borrowing in opposition to your home fairness is usually a low-interest different to unsecured private loans whenever you use it to consolidate money owed or full home enhancements.

What Are Some Reasons Not to Refinance Your Home?

Keeping your present home mortgage is healthier in a number of circumstances, equivalent to when:

  • Interest prices have elevated. As mortgage charges have risen in recent years, there’s a very good likelihood that any refinance charge you qualify for now might be greater than your present one. Consequently, you’ll wind up paying extra curiosity and have a bigger month-to-month cost must you select to refinance.
  • You can’t afford the closing prices. Mortgage refinancing charges vary from 2% to six% of the mortgage quantity. These bills enhance the overall borrowing prices and will offset the advantages of refinancing. It could also be higher to place these funds towards further funds or different bills.
  • You’re close to the top of your mortgage. Refinancing might not be price it if at the least half of your mortgage is paid off otherwise you plan on shifting quickly. In both occasion, you have got fewer years to recoup the refinancing prices.
